Assembly instructions
Please follow these instructions point by point in the given order.
Poles and components: Remove all contents from tent bag
Extent all tent poles carefully. Each pole end is colored to match the
part of the tent that it belongs to.
Unfold inner tent and rain y and lay on ground
Rain Fly
Insert each steel pole through each sleeve channels according to
numbered poles.
Assembled steel poles into the free end of the adjacent black plastic
elbow on both sides.
Secure all steel poles to the bottom of the rain y using the pins found
along the bottom edge of the rain y.
Insert the smallest alu. pole through the pole sleeve located on the
side door? Insert each end into the black plastic holder? The awning
should stand out from the rain y taught.
Ensure that the guy ropes are secure to the guy rope tabs on the rain
y and stake the opposite ends of the guy ropes into the ground? Ad-
just the tension of the guy ropes by sliding the tension adjusters along
the guy ropes until they are taught.
There is a removable tub style water proof oor for the rain y? Simply
lay it out on the inside of the tent and stake it down at the comers.
You can now use the rain y as a free standing shelter.
Inner tents
Take an inner tent inside the assembled rain y to its appropriate
location.
Starting from the rear of the inner tent, stake down the corners along
the bottom edge of the rain y.
Hook the inner tent to the underside of the rain y starting from the
bottom rear and work your way forward to the top using the toggles on
the outer wall of the inner tent and loops running along the underside
of the rain y.
Repeat the above steps for the rest of the inner tents – you can leave
some of the inner tents out to increase the living or storage capacity
and to reduce the travel weight of the whole tent.
Attention
Skandika tents are very easy to pitch. If one step of the assembly seems
dif cult, don‘t use force, but locate the error.
Care
When packing the tent make sure that it is completely dry, otherwise
there is a danger of mildew and rotting.
Always pack poles and tent pegs separately from inner and outer tent.
Prior to folding, clean the basement of the inner tent.
Use a soft sponge and clear water only to clean the outer tent canvas.
Don‘t use any cleaning agent, for they may be harmful to the imp-
regnation.
Never pull tent pegs out by means of rings or tensioning ropes.

Can I store my tent when it's wet? Verified

Only for very short periods of time. When a tent is stored while wet for a week or longer, it can get moldy. This is harmful for your tent and possibly your health.

How do I impregnate a tent? Verified

Pitch the tent, clean the cloth and let it dry. Apply the impregnation agent on the cloth with a plant sprayer or other spray. It is also possible to use a paint roller or brush. The cloth needs to be fully saturated with the impregnation agent. Also treat the inside of the tent. Thoroughly clean any windows with a moist cloth. Do not let the impregnation agent dry on it. Let the tent cloth fully dry. Repeat the treatment if needed.

Can I repair a tear or hole in the canvas of my tent myself? Verified

There are special pieces of self-adhesive patches of cloth available for synthetic tent canvases. Stick one of these patches on both sides of the hole or tear. For cotton tent canvases or mixed material tent canvases it's best to use patches that can be ironed on. This will require an iron.

There are water drops on the inside of the tent, does this mean it is leaking? Verified

No, this is probably condensation. Make sure the tent is properly ventilated to keep condensation at a minimum.

What tent pegs are best to use for which surfaces? Verified

On grassland or forest surfaces you can use semi circular or plastic pegs. On rocky surfaces you need to use rock pegs. On clay surfaces you can use semi circular, plastic or universal pegs. On gravel surfaces you need semi circular or universal pegs and on sand you need to use wooden pegs.

The impregnation agent leaves white stains or a white haze on the tent cloth, what can I do about this? Verified

If the agent leaves a white haze or white stains on the tent cloth, this means you have applied more impregnation agent on those areas. This is not harmful and the stains often disappear over time. It is not advisable to use less impregnation agent to prevent stains. The cloth needs to be fully saturated with the impregnation agent to give good results.
